Omega Esports’s star Gold Laner Grant "Kelra" Pillas made a bold statement regarding Blacklist Internastional’s Kiel "OHEB" Soriano and Lee "Owl" Gonzales. In a post-match press conference, the renowned Gold Laner shared how he does not need to prepare himself to face the Codebreakers’ two Gold Laners. Kelra is confident that he can win against either OHEB or Owl in the Gold Lane as he is certain Blacklist International’s Gold Laners will not have a significant impact in their matchup. While Kelra did not mention a name, he and OHEB have a long-standing rivalry which also sparked a debate amongst the Mobile Legends community on which of them deserves the title of the best in their roles.

Brimming with confidence, after winning against RSG PH in the first week of the MPL PH (Mobile Legends: Bang Bang Professional League Philippines) Season 12 regular season, Kelra shared his thoughts about their next match against Blacklist International.

According to the marksman specialist, his lane matchup should be easy as he is confident that he can win his own lane against Blacklist International,

“For me, I don’t need to prepare for the player who I will be facing because I know I can take him down,” stated Kelra.

Kelra did not mention a name in his statement. However, considering he has a long-running rivalry with Blacklist International’s OHEB, he may be referring to the Filipino Sniper himself. The Codebreakers have also signed Owl who is making a name for himself in recent tournaments.

He further explained that he is more concerned about Blacklist International’s Mid Laner. 

“Maybe we’ll be preparing for their Mid Laner because we won’t be having problems in the Gold Lane as he won’t be making much of an impact,” he said.

The Codebreakers currently have three Mid Laners- Salic "Hadji" Imam, Russel "Eyon" Usi, and Kenneth "Yue" Tadeo. For now, only Hadji has played in recent matches in the MPL PH Season 12. 

Kelra’s statement shall be put to the test soon as Omega Esports will face Blacklist International on 10th September at 6:30 PM (PHT). It will be interesting to see if fans will witness the long-awaited duel between the two esteemed Gold Laners Kelra and OHEB very soon.
